Kaytie Speziale, Public Health Advocates, will be presenting on the All Children Thrive Program. All Children Thrive (ACT) was designed to build a movement of communities engaged in transformative work to prioritize and optimize children's health and wellbeing. Places - including neighborhoods, cities, counties, regions, and states - are implementing and testing changes to reverse trends of diminishing child health outcomes. By connecting these places in an adaptive learning system, ACT will spark sharing of best practices, development of innovative solutions to shared challenges, and ultimately, the development of sustainable systems and policies that ensure that all children have an opportunity to thrive.
